    Physical Characteristics

    Sea turtles exhibit a range of physical characteristics that distinguish them from other reptiles. Their most notable feature is their shell, which serves as a protective barrier.

  • Shell Structure: The shells of hard-shelled sea turtles are made up of two parts: the carapace (the upper shell) and the plastron (the lower shell). Leatherbacks, in contrast, have a leathery skin covering their bodies instead of a hard shell.
  • Size: Sea turtles vary significantly in size. The leatherback turtle can weigh over 1,000 pounds and reach lengths of up to 6.5 feet, while the smaller hawksbill turtle averages around 150 pounds and 3 feet in length.
  • Coloration: Their coloration ranges from dark brown to olive green, often with patterns that aid in camouflage against predators and the ocean floor. The leatherback turtle is predominantly dark, with a lighter underbelly.
  • Adaptations such as streamlined bodies and powerful flippers allow sea turtles to swim gracefully in the ocean. Their forelimbs are modified into flippers, enabling them to navigate the open waters with agility.

    Diet

    Sea turtles are primarily herbivorous or carnivorous, depending on the species. Their diets include:

  • Green Sea Turtles: These turtles primarily consume seagrass and algae, making them essential for maintaining healthy marine ecosystems.
  • Loggerhead Turtles: They are opportunistic feeders, consuming a diet rich in jellyfish, crustaceans, and mollusks.
  • Hawksbill Turtles: Known for their specialized diet, hawksbills primarily feed on sponges, which helps control sponge populations in coral reefs.
  • Leatherback Turtles: They primarily eat jellyfish and are crucial for controlling jellyfish populations in marine environments.
  • Sea turtles have adaptations that allow them to efficiently forage for food, such as strong jaws for crushing hard shells and long necks for reaching vegetation.

    Reproduction and Lifespan

    Reproduction in sea turtles is a complex process that includes intricate courtship rituals and nesting behaviors:

  • Mating: Mating occurs in the water, often in the vicinity of nesting sites. Females may mate with multiple males during a single breeding season.
  • Nesting: After a gestation period, females return to their natal beaches to lay eggs. A typical clutch contains 100-200 eggs, which are buried in the sand.
  • Incubation: The temperature of the sand determines the sex of the hatchlings, with warmer temperatures producing more females.
  • Hatchlings: After approximately 60 days, hatchlings emerge and instinctively make their way to the ocean, facing numerous challenges from predators on their journey.
  • The lifespan of sea turtles varies by species, with many living between 50 to 80 years in the wild. Some individuals, particularly leatherbacks, may even exceed 100 years.

    Predators and Threats

    Sea turtles face numerous natural and anthropogenic threats throughout their lives:

  • Natural Predators: Hatchlings are particularly vulnerable to predation by birds, crabs, and fish. Once mature, adult sea turtles have few natural predators, with the exception of larger sharks.
  • Human Activities: The greatest threats come from human activities, including:
  • Habitat Loss: Coastal development, pollution, and climate change threaten nesting sites and feeding habitats.
  • Bycatch: Fishing gear can inadvertently capture sea turtles, leading to injury or death.
  • Poaching: Illegal harvesting of eggs, meat, and shells poses significant risks, particularly for certain species.
  • Marine Debris: Ingestion of plastic and entanglement in discarded fishing nets are ongoing threats.
  • Addressing these threats is crucial for the conservation of sea turtle populations worldwide.

Frequently Asked Questions

1. How do sea turtles navigate during migration?

Sea turtles navigate using a combination of environmental cues, including the Earth’s magnetic field, ocean currents, and the position of the sun and stars.

2. What do sea turtle hatchlings eat?

Hatchlings primarily feed on small organisms like plankton and jellyfish in the open ocean until they mature and transition to a more varied diet.

3. How long do sea turtles typically stay in their nesting areas?

Female sea turtles usually return to their nesting sites during the breeding season, which can last several months, and will nest multiple times during this period.

4. Are sea turtles social animals?

While sea turtles are generally solitary, they may gather in groups during feeding or mating. They are known to have complex social interactions with one another.

5. What impact does climate change have on sea turtles?

Climate change threatens sea turtles by altering nesting sites, increasing sea levels, and affecting the availability of food sources, while also causing temperature fluctuations that can impact hatchling sex ratios.
